I can't believe I haven't posted this before:

Cars - Gary Numan

This track seems to make its way onto '80s compilations despite coming out in 1979. I was too young then, but did eventually see Gary Numan play live in the mid '90s. The distinctive opening has been sampled many times, in songs like

From their seventh studio album 'Savage':

Shame -Eurythmics

Apparently this album didn't do too well in the US, and although this song was the second single in the UK, it was never released as a single in the US - shame!.
